Salmon Creek Campground
The campground provides various amenities to cater to campers' needs, including picnic tables, fire rings, and vault toilets. However, it is important to note that there is no potable water available at the campground, so campers should bring their own or be prepared to treat water from nearby sources. Additionally, there are no hookups for RVs, making this campground more suitable for tent camping.
Salmon Creek Campground operates on a first-come, first-served basis and does not accept reservations. Therefore, it is advisable to arrive early to secure a camping spot, especially during peak seasons. As for the best time to visit, the campground is open year-round, but the ideal time is during the summer and early fall months when the weather is pleasant and conducive to outdoor activities.
While staying at Salmon Creek Campground, campers can explore the nearby Salmon Creek Falls, a breathtaking waterfall just a short distance from the campground. Outdoor enthusiasts can also enjoy hiking, fishing, and wildlife watching in the surrounding area. However, it is important to be cautious of potential hazards such as poison oak and wildlife encounters, and to follow guidelines for food storage to minimize the risk of attracting bears or other animals. Overall, Salmon Creek Campground offers a tranquil and scenic camping experience for those seeking a peaceful getaway in the heart of California's natural beauty.

Camping essentials & Leave No Trace
- Pack it in, pack it out
- Take all trash, food scraps, and gear back with you to keep campsites clean and protect wildlife.
- Respect wildlife
- Observe animals from a distance, store food securely, and never feed wildlife to maintain natural behavior and safety.
- Know before you go
- Check weather, fire restrictions, trail conditions, and permit requirements to ensure a safe and well-planned trip.
- Minimize campfire impact
- Use established fire rings, keep fires small, fully extinguish them, or opt for a camp stove when fires are restricted.
- Leave what you find
- Preserve natural and cultural features by avoiding removal of plants, rocks, artifacts, or other elements of the environment.
